In the "Guidelines and rules for plugins" is this statement: "Obviously [plugins] must not access memory locations that
other threads could modify [while the mutex lock is not taken], so
they should only access local variables, not class variables
(which includes the parameter library)".
I think it should be OK to access member variables of the
plugin class (i.e. the class derived from NDPluginDriver), in
addition to local (stack) variables. And I presume that by "class
variables" what's meant is members that are generally referred to in
C++ as static member variables. Am I correct?
